Understanding Mobile App Technology Stacks
Crafting a successful mobile application requires a careful selection of technologies. These pieces, often referred to as the technology stack, build the foundation upon which your app is developed.
A robust technology stack includes a blend of programming tools, frameworks, databases, and APIs that work in harmony. Deciphering these various layers is essential for developers to create high-performing, scalable, and intuitive mobile apps.
Let's dive into the key elements that define a modern mobile app technology stack.
First and foremost, we have the programming languages. Popular choices span Swift for iOS, Kotlin for Android, and JavaScript for cross-platform development using frameworks like React Native or Ionic. The choice of language depends on your app's specific goals and the target platform(s).
Next comes the framework, which provides a structure for building the app's click here user interface (UI) and managing user interactions.
Popular frameworks encompass SwiftUI for iOS, Jetpack Compose for Android, and Flutter for cross-platform development.
Databases are crucial for storing and retrieving app data.
Mobile apps often utilize cloud databases like Firebase or AWS DynamoDB for scalability and reliability.
Finally, APIs (Application Programming Interfaces) permit communication with external services and sources. This allows mobile apps to integrate with features like social media, payment gateways, and mapping services.
Understanding these key parts of a mobile app technology stack is fundamental for developers seeking to construct successful and engaging mobile applications.
